The Lead Physical Therapist assumes a leadership role, overseeing, evaluating, and delivering physical therapy services with an Orthopedic focus. In addition to supervising clinicians, this role serves as a primary educator and point of contact for day-to-day issues within the Therapy Center. The therapist is empowered to address immediate challenges, and with leadership opportunities to grow in your career.
This position will be located and perform services in RVNAhealth's Therapy Center, located in Ridgefield, CT.
Our Therapy Center is a part of the HSS Rehabilitation Network and offers a complete range of rehabilitation and therapy programs and services. With a full open gym and state-of-the-art therapeutic and fitness equipment, plus several private treatment rooms, our center specializes in physical, occupational, speech, and vestibular therapies, orthopedic programs for joint replacement recovery, balance and falls prevention, LSVT BIG & LOUD Parkinson's treatments, and sports injury rehabilitation.
As part of the HSS Rehabilitation Network , our clinicians will have the opportunity to participate in the HSS Ortho Residency Program, a 12-month program with HSS provided oversight, curriculum, and one on one mentoring. It includes an Advanced Orthopedic Triage Certification as well as an HSS OCS (Orthopedic Clinical Specialist) prep review course.
